Constructing a site in 2026 requires more than visual appeal. The existing standard involves zero-trust architecture, where every request is confirmed despite its origin. This is particularly relevant for services running in Los Angeles within CA, where information privacy guidelines have ended up being more strict. Designers are prioritizing server-side security procedures that separate delicate processes from the client-side user interface. By keeping important reasoning away from the internet browser, business can alleviate the risk of cross-site scripting and other injection attacks that used to be common.
The shift towards headless architectures has likewise altered the security profile of modern websites. By decoupling the front-end discussion from the back-end database, designers can develop smaller sized attack surface areas. This technique permits more specific security configurations for each component. As we look much deeper into the 2026 tech stack, making use of WebAssembly (Wasm) is ending up being more widespread. Wasm enables designers to run high-performance code in the internet browser within a safe, sandboxed environment. This innovation is being used to handle complex tasks like real-time video processing or massive information visualization without exposing the underlying system to vulnerabilities. It represents a significant action forward in the quest to offer desktop-quality experiences through a web internet browser while preserving a high security bar.
